The Suez Canal Authority (SCA) has just released this very interesting video named ‘Timeline of the Ever Given crisis management’.
With a length of 400 meters and a width of nearly 60 meters, this giant ship had been wedged in the Suez Canal since March 23, 2021, blocking all shipping traffic.
For the refloating of the 224,000-ton container vessel, approximately 30,000 cubic meters of sand was dredged to help free the vessel.
A total of eleven harbor tugs and two seagoing tugs (Alp Guard and Carlo Magna) were deployed in the area.
